Output ca9403491a0375a3ef6b36a7685cca28658f3b47bbd21d5a54a7d6847989cf44:0

value
31531385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d739d52e8a56bdf031df2f27ca0344ce6dedd808 OP_EQUAL
address
MTXAnxowVpTjzA6PKEb1batx45TTqqpzUs
transaction
ca9403491a0375a3ef6b36a7685cca28658f3b47bbd21d5a54a7d6847989cf44
spent
true